Plug and Play Language Model implementation. Allows to steer topic and attributes of GPT-2 models.
☆1,155Feb 20, 2024Updated 2 years ago
Alternatives and similar repositories for PPLM
Users that are interested in PPLM are comparing it to the libraries listed below
Sorting:
- Conditional Transformer Language Model for Controllable Generation☆1,884May 1, 2025Updated 10 months ago
- GeDi: Generative Discriminator Guided Sequence Generation☆211Jun 16, 2025Updated 9 months ago
- Neural Text Generation with Unlikelihood Training☆310Aug 31, 2021Updated 4 years ago
- ☆101Aug 24, 2022Updated 3 years ago
- Paper List for Style Transfer in Text☆1,625Mar 16, 2023Updated 3 years ago
- Pytorch implementation of CoCon: A Self-Supervised Approach for Controlled Text Generation☆93Jun 3, 2021Updated 4 years ago
- This repository contains the code for "Exploiting Cloze Questions for Few-Shot Text Classification and Natural Language Inference"☆1,626Jun 12, 2023Updated 2 years ago
- Code for the paper "Exploring the Limits of Transfer Learning with a Unified Text-to-Text Transformer"☆6,494Jan 14, 2026Updated 2 months ago
- Evaluation code for various unsupervised automated metrics for Natural Language Generation.☆1,391Aug 20, 2024Updated last year
- [NeurIPS'22 Spotlight] A Contrastive Framework for Neural Text Generation☆475Mar 7, 2024Updated 2 years ago
- Toolkit for Machine Learning, Natural Language Processing, and Text Generation, in TensorFlow. This is part of the CASL project: http://…☆2,391Aug 26, 2021Updated 4 years ago
- BERT score for text generation☆1,880Jul 30, 2024Updated last year
- Optimus: the first large-scale pre-trained VAE language model☆392Sep 6, 2023Updated 2 years ago
- Diffusion-LM☆1,230Aug 8, 2024Updated last year
- 🦄 State-of-the-Art Conversational AI with Transfer Learning☆1,757Jun 12, 2023Updated 2 years ago
- ELECTRA: Pre-training Text Encoders as Discriminators Rather Than Generators☆2,370Mar 23, 2024Updated last year
- Code for "Text Generation from Knowledge Graphs with Graph Transformers"☆527Jul 27, 2023Updated 2 years ago
- Code accompanying our papers on the "Generative Distributional Control" framework☆118Dec 7, 2022Updated 3 years ago
- A Unified Library for Parameter-Efficient and Modular Transfer Learning☆2,804Mar 1, 2026Updated 2 weeks ago
- SentAugment is a data augmentation technique for NLP that retrieves similar sentences from a large bank of sentences. It can be used in c…☆359Feb 22, 2022Updated 4 years ago
- EMNLP 2020: "Dialogue Response Ranking Training with Large-Scale Human Feedback Data"☆345Nov 11, 2024Updated last year
- Large-scale pretraining for dialogue☆2,422Oct 17, 2022Updated 3 years ago
- Code and Data for EMNLP2020 Paper "KGPT: Knowledge-Grounded Pre-Training for Data-to-Text Generation"☆148Jun 6, 2021Updated 4 years ago
- LAnguage Model Analysis☆1,390Jul 7, 2024Updated last year
- [EMNLP 2021] SimCSE: Simple Contrastive Learning of Sentence Embeddings https://arxiv.org/abs/2104.08821☆3,643Oct 16, 2024Updated last year
- PyTorch original implementation of Cross-lingual Language Model Pretraining.☆2,927Feb 14, 2023Updated 3 years ago
- jiant is an nlp toolkit☆1,674Jul 6, 2023Updated 2 years ago
- A text generation reading list maintained by Tsinghua Natural Language Processing Group.☆437Feb 19, 2020Updated 6 years ago
- Facebook AI Research Sequence-to-Sequence Toolkit written in Python.☆32,190Sep 30, 2025Updated 5 months ago
- Longformer: The Long-Document Transformer☆2,189Feb 8, 2023Updated 3 years ago
- TextAttack 🐙 is a Python framework for adversarial attacks, data augmentation, and model training in NLP https://textattack.readthedocs…☆3,379Jul 10, 2025Updated 8 months ago
- XLNet: Generalized Autoregressive Pretraining for Language Understanding☆6,176May 28, 2023Updated 2 years ago
- An open-source NLP research library, built on PyTorch.☆11,893Nov 22, 2022Updated 3 years ago
- Shared repository for open-sourced projects from the Google AI Language team.☆1,760Updated this week
- Autoregressive Entity Retrieval☆796Jul 6, 2023Updated 2 years ago
- code for EMNLP 2019 paper Text Summarization with Pretrained Encoders☆1,303Jul 25, 2024Updated last year
- BLEURT is a metric for Natural Language Generation based on transfer learning.☆788Aug 4, 2023Updated 2 years ago
- Few-shot Natural Language Generation for Task-Oriented Dialog☆190Nov 21, 2022Updated 3 years ago
- A framework for training and evaluating AI models on a variety of openly available dialogue datasets.☆10,628Nov 3, 2023Updated 2 years ago